first commit
This commit is contained in:
14
frontend/node_modules/antd/lib/app/App.d.ts
generated
vendored
Normal file
14
frontend/node_modules/antd/lib/app/App.d.ts
generated
vendored
Normal file
@@ -0,0 +1,14 @@
|
||||
import type { ReactNode } from 'react';
|
||||
import React from 'react';
|
||||
import type { AnyObject, CustomComponent } from '../_util/type';
|
||||
import type { AppConfig } from './context';
|
||||
export interface AppProps<P = AnyObject> extends AppConfig {
|
||||
style?: React.CSSProperties;
|
||||
className?: string;
|
||||
rootClassName?: string;
|
||||
prefixCls?: string;
|
||||
children?: ReactNode;
|
||||
component?: CustomComponent<P> | false;
|
||||
}
|
||||
declare const App: React.FC<AppProps>;
|
||||
export default App;
|
||||
69
frontend/node_modules/antd/lib/app/App.js
generated
vendored
Normal file
69
frontend/node_modules/antd/lib/app/App.js
generated
vendored
Normal file
@@ -0,0 +1,69 @@
|
||||
"use strict";
|
||||
"use client";
|
||||
|
||||
var _interopRequireDefault = require("@babel/runtime/helpers/interopRequireDefault").default;
|
||||
var _interopRequireWildcard = require("@babel/runtime/helpers/interopRequireWildcard").default;
|
||||
Object.defineProperty(exports, "__esModule", {
|
||||
value: true
|
||||
});
|
||||
exports.default = void 0;
|
||||
var _react = _interopRequireWildcard(require("react"));
|
||||
var _classnames = _interopRequireDefault(require("classnames"));
|
||||
var _warning = require("../_util/warning");
|
||||
var _configProvider = require("../config-provider");
|
||||
var _useMessage = _interopRequireDefault(require("../message/useMessage"));
|
||||
var _useModal = _interopRequireDefault(require("../modal/useModal"));
|
||||
var _useNotification = _interopRequireDefault(require("../notification/useNotification"));
|
||||
var _context = _interopRequireWildcard(require("./context"));
|
||||
var _style = _interopRequireDefault(require("./style"));
|
||||
const App = props => {
|
||||
const {
|
||||
prefixCls: customizePrefixCls,
|
||||
children,
|
||||
className,
|
||||
rootClassName,
|
||||
message,
|
||||
notification,
|
||||
style,
|
||||
component = 'div'
|
||||
} = props;
|
||||
const {
|
||||
direction,
|
||||
getPrefixCls
|
||||
} = (0, _react.useContext)(_configProvider.ConfigContext);
|
||||
const prefixCls = getPrefixCls('app', customizePrefixCls);
|
||||
const [wrapCSSVar, hashId, cssVarCls] = (0, _style.default)(prefixCls);
|
||||
const customClassName = (0, _classnames.default)(hashId, prefixCls, className, rootClassName, cssVarCls, {
|
||||
[`${prefixCls}-rtl`]: direction === 'rtl'
|
||||
});
|
||||
const appConfig = (0, _react.useContext)(_context.AppConfigContext);
|
||||
const mergedAppConfig = _react.default.useMemo(() => ({
|
||||
message: Object.assign(Object.assign({}, appConfig.message), message),
|
||||
notification: Object.assign(Object.assign({}, appConfig.notification), notification)
|
||||
}), [message, notification, appConfig.message, appConfig.notification]);
|
||||
const [messageApi, messageContextHolder] = (0, _useMessage.default)(mergedAppConfig.message);
|
||||
const [notificationApi, notificationContextHolder] = (0, _useNotification.default)(mergedAppConfig.notification);
|
||||
const [ModalApi, ModalContextHolder] = (0, _useModal.default)();
|
||||
const memoizedContextValue = _react.default.useMemo(() => ({
|
||||
message: messageApi,
|
||||
notification: notificationApi,
|
||||
modal: ModalApi
|
||||
}), [messageApi, notificationApi, ModalApi]);
|
||||
// https://github.com/ant-design/ant-design/issues/48802#issuecomment-2097813526
|
||||
(0, _warning.devUseWarning)('App')(!(cssVarCls && component === false), 'usage', 'When using cssVar, ensure `component` is assigned a valid React component string.');
|
||||
// ============================ Render ============================
|
||||
const Component = component === false ? _react.default.Fragment : component;
|
||||
const rootProps = {
|
||||
className: customClassName,
|
||||
style
|
||||
};
|
||||
return wrapCSSVar(/*#__PURE__*/_react.default.createElement(_context.default.Provider, {
|
||||
value: memoizedContextValue
|
||||
}, /*#__PURE__*/_react.default.createElement(_context.AppConfigContext.Provider, {
|
||||
value: mergedAppConfig
|
||||
}, /*#__PURE__*/_react.default.createElement(Component, Object.assign({}, component === false ? undefined : rootProps), ModalContextHolder, messageContextHolder, notificationContextHolder, children))));
|
||||
};
|
||||
if (process.env.NODE_ENV !== 'production') {
|
||||
App.displayName = 'App';
|
||||
}
|
||||
var _default = exports.default = App;
|
||||
16
frontend/node_modules/antd/lib/app/context.d.ts
generated
vendored
Normal file
16
frontend/node_modules/antd/lib/app/context.d.ts
generated
vendored
Normal file
@@ -0,0 +1,16 @@
|
||||
import React from 'react';
|
||||
import type { ConfigOptions as MessageConfig, MessageInstance } from '../message/interface';
|
||||
import type { HookAPI as ModalHookAPI } from '../modal/useModal';
|
||||
import type { NotificationConfig, NotificationInstance } from '../notification/interface';
|
||||
export interface AppConfig {
|
||||
message?: MessageConfig;
|
||||
notification?: NotificationConfig;
|
||||
}
|
||||
export declare const AppConfigContext: React.Context<AppConfig>;
|
||||
export interface useAppProps {
|
||||
message: MessageInstance;
|
||||
notification: NotificationInstance;
|
||||
modal: ModalHookAPI;
|
||||
}
|
||||
declare const AppContext: React.Context<useAppProps>;
|
||||
export default AppContext;
|
||||
15
frontend/node_modules/antd/lib/app/context.js
generated
vendored
Normal file
15
frontend/node_modules/antd/lib/app/context.js
generated
vendored
Normal file
@@ -0,0 +1,15 @@
|
||||
"use strict";
|
||||
|
||||
var _interopRequireDefault = require("@babel/runtime/helpers/interopRequireDefault").default;
|
||||
Object.defineProperty(exports, "__esModule", {
|
||||
value: true
|
||||
});
|
||||
exports.default = exports.AppConfigContext = void 0;
|
||||
var _react = _interopRequireDefault(require("react"));
|
||||
const AppConfigContext = exports.AppConfigContext = /*#__PURE__*/_react.default.createContext({});
|
||||
const AppContext = /*#__PURE__*/_react.default.createContext({
|
||||
message: {},
|
||||
notification: {},
|
||||
modal: {}
|
||||
});
|
||||
var _default = exports.default = AppContext;
|
||||
9
frontend/node_modules/antd/lib/app/index.d.ts
generated
vendored
Normal file
9
frontend/node_modules/antd/lib/app/index.d.ts
generated
vendored
Normal file
@@ -0,0 +1,9 @@
|
||||
import type { AppProps } from './App';
|
||||
import App_ from './App';
|
||||
import useApp from './useApp';
|
||||
export type { AppProps };
|
||||
type CompoundedComponent = typeof App_ & {
|
||||
useApp: typeof useApp;
|
||||
};
|
||||
declare const App: CompoundedComponent;
|
||||
export default App;
|
||||
13
frontend/node_modules/antd/lib/app/index.js
generated
vendored
Normal file
13
frontend/node_modules/antd/lib/app/index.js
generated
vendored
Normal file
@@ -0,0 +1,13 @@
|
||||
"use strict";
|
||||
"use client";
|
||||
|
||||
var _interopRequireDefault = require("@babel/runtime/helpers/interopRequireDefault").default;
|
||||
Object.defineProperty(exports, "__esModule", {
|
||||
value: true
|
||||
});
|
||||
exports.default = void 0;
|
||||
var _App = _interopRequireDefault(require("./App"));
|
||||
var _useApp = _interopRequireDefault(require("./useApp"));
|
||||
const App = _App.default;
|
||||
App.useApp = _useApp.default;
|
||||
var _default = exports.default = App;
|
||||
6
frontend/node_modules/antd/lib/app/style/index.d.ts
generated
vendored
Normal file
6
frontend/node_modules/antd/lib/app/style/index.d.ts
generated
vendored
Normal file
@@ -0,0 +1,6 @@
|
||||
import type { GetDefaultToken } from '../../theme/internal';
|
||||
export interface ComponentToken {
|
||||
}
|
||||
export declare const prepareComponentToken: GetDefaultToken<'App'>;
|
||||
declare const _default: (prefixCls: string, rootCls?: string) => readonly [(node: React.ReactElement) => React.ReactElement, string, string];
|
||||
export default _default;
|
||||
32
frontend/node_modules/antd/lib/app/style/index.js
generated
vendored
Normal file
32
frontend/node_modules/antd/lib/app/style/index.js
generated
vendored
Normal file
@@ -0,0 +1,32 @@
|
||||
"use strict";
|
||||
|
||||
Object.defineProperty(exports, "__esModule", {
|
||||
value: true
|
||||
});
|
||||
exports.prepareComponentToken = exports.default = void 0;
|
||||
var _internal = require("../../theme/internal");
|
||||
// =============================== Base ===============================
|
||||
const genBaseStyle = token => {
|
||||
const {
|
||||
componentCls,
|
||||
colorText,
|
||||
fontSize,
|
||||
lineHeight,
|
||||
fontFamily
|
||||
} = token;
|
||||
return {
|
||||
[componentCls]: {
|
||||
color: colorText,
|
||||
fontSize,
|
||||
lineHeight,
|
||||
fontFamily,
|
||||
[`&${componentCls}-rtl`]: {
|
||||
direction: 'rtl'
|
||||
}
|
||||
}
|
||||
};
|
||||
};
|
||||
const prepareComponentToken = () => ({});
|
||||
// ============================== Export ==============================
|
||||
exports.prepareComponentToken = prepareComponentToken;
|
||||
var _default = exports.default = (0, _internal.genStyleHooks)('App', genBaseStyle, prepareComponentToken);
|
||||
3
frontend/node_modules/antd/lib/app/useApp.d.ts
generated
vendored
Normal file
3
frontend/node_modules/antd/lib/app/useApp.d.ts
generated
vendored
Normal file
@@ -0,0 +1,3 @@
|
||||
import type { useAppProps } from './context';
|
||||
declare const useApp: () => useAppProps;
|
||||
export default useApp;
|
||||
11
frontend/node_modules/antd/lib/app/useApp.js
generated
vendored
Normal file
11
frontend/node_modules/antd/lib/app/useApp.js
generated
vendored
Normal file
@@ -0,0 +1,11 @@
|
||||
"use strict";
|
||||
|
||||
var _interopRequireDefault = require("@babel/runtime/helpers/interopRequireDefault").default;
|
||||
Object.defineProperty(exports, "__esModule", {
|
||||
value: true
|
||||
});
|
||||
exports.default = void 0;
|
||||
var _react = _interopRequireDefault(require("react"));
|
||||
var _context = _interopRequireDefault(require("./context"));
|
||||
const useApp = () => _react.default.useContext(_context.default);
|
||||
var _default = exports.default = useApp;
|
||||
Reference in New Issue
Block a user